DB issues notices to Secy GAD, Div Coms in contempt petition

Excelsior Correspondent

JAMMU, Feb 28: Division Bench of the State High Court comprising Chief Justice Bader Durrez Ahmed and Justice Sanjeev Kumar today issued notices to Commissioner  Secretary General Administration Department, Commissioner Secretary Animal Husbandry Department and Divisional Commissioners in a contempt petition.
The contempt petition has been filed by SAVE (Save Animal Value Environment), an NGO working for welfare of animals through its Chairperson Devinder Kaur Madaan alias Rumpy Madaan for willful defiance of judgment dated October 11, 2017 passed by the Division Bench whereby directions had been issued for constitution of Societies for Prevention of Cruelty of Animals in State of Jammu and Kashmir.
When the contempt petition came up for hearing, Advocate Sheikh Shakeel Ahmed with Advocates Suraj Singh and Supriya Chouhan submitted that in Jammu Division District Societies have been constituted in all 10 districts but the societies have not been registered under the J&K Registration of Societies Act and on the other hand the similar societies have not been constituted for Kashmir Province as well as for Ladakh Region.
“Despite the expiry of more than four months there is no headway in the matter and the petitioner NGO also served a reminder upon the officials on January 29, 2018 for compliance of the directions but till date the District Societies for Prevention of Cruelty to Animals have not been constituted with respect to Kashmir and Ladakh Region”, Advocate Ahmed said.
After considering the submissions of Advocate Ahmed, the Division Bench issued notices to Khursheed Ahmed Shah, Commissioner Secretary General Administration Department, Raj Kumar Bhagat, Commissioner Secretary Animal Husbandry Department, Baseer Khan, Divisional Commissioner Kashmir and Hemant Kumar Sharma, Divisional Commissioner Jammu.
The notices were accepted in the open court by AAG Rohit Kapoor, who was granted time to file the statement of facts/compliance report on or before April 16, 2018.
